Novel Financing Options for 2025 Homebuyers
The housing market in 2025 is poised for significant change, and with it, come groundbreaking financing options that go beyond the traditional down payment. First-time homebuyers click here are leading this trend, seeking flexible solutions to make homeownership a dream come true.
One such development is the rise of shared equity, where buyers collaborate with investors to purchase property, dividing the ownership and costs. This can make homeownership within reach for those who face challenges with a large down payment.
Another forward-thinking trend is the emergence of payment plans tied to income. These flexible loans adjust monthly payments in line with a borrower's income, providing financial stability and minimizing the risk of foreclosure.
Moreover, technology is playing an integral role in expediting the mortgage process. Online lenders are shaking up the industry with efficient processes and favorable financing options.
As we move into 2025, the housing market will continue to adapt, offering a broader spectrum of innovative financing options. Homeowners who are willing to consider these alternatives stand to gain significant advantages.

Owning a home is the ultimate goal for many, and by 2025, the real estate landscape will be dynamic. To navigate this challenging market successfully, aspiring homeowners need to adopt strategic financial planning practices.
First and foremost, it's essential to analyze your current situation. Calculate your DTI and identify areas where you can consolidate your finances.
Building a solid credit score is paramount. Review your credit report for any inaccuracies and take steps to resolve them promptly.
A key element in homeownership is the loan process. Explore different financing structures and compare interest rates, terms, and expenses.
Remember to include transaction fees in your overall budget.
- Building a substantial down payment can improve your loan approval chances.
- Develop an emergency fund to address unexpected situations that may arise with homeownership.
By implementing these planning principles, you can maximize your chances of comfortably owning your dream home in 2025.
